Product RoadMap

This roadmap is not in order of priority. The priority will shift as need & demand arises.

  • VanillaForums.com Checkout - A top priority right now, we need to allow vf.com customers to upgrade their accounts to remove ads and add premium features.
  • Big User Table - A central table where all users who take part in our hosted forums have central accounts.
  • VanillaForums.com Support Forum - A support forum for VF.com hosting customers.
  • VanillaForums.com Blog - A blog where VF.com hosting customers can get the latest news on what's happening on our hosted forums.
  • 2 new Vanilla themes - We are reaching out to our community to build some new themes which can showcase how fantastic our new theming engine is in Vanilla. These will be featured in VF.com and greatly help to promote the product to customers and developers alike.
  • 1 New plugin, feature, or upgrade every week - Our goal is to make sure that we have one big plugin, feature, or upgrade to announce every week.
  • UI improvements for administrators - We've been getting feedback from our users about UI and usability improvements we can make to the product. We plan to implement the best of these regularly.
  • Competitor import scripts - We are working on a generic import engine that will allow us to import data from our competitor's databases and port customers onto our platform.
  • Single sign-on - We need to thoroughly test our single sign-on feature so that it can be quickly and easily implemented for VF.com hosting customers.
  • "Pages" plugin - The "Pages" plugin will allow VF.com customers to create and manage complete web pages so that their forum can be a complete web presence.
  • Vanilla 2 Bugfixes & Crash Stache - We are continually working through issues that our community developers and users are reporting to us, and we are also implementing a "Crash Stache", which is the equivalent to Twitter's "Fail Whale" - a user-friendly screen that appears when fatal errors are encountered.
  • Vimeo & YouTube Embeds - Small but necessary feature that needs to be implemented.
  • VanillaForums.com Scaling - We're upgrading our hosting setup to allow for scale.
  • Internationalization and Localization Site - We are going to use our platform to create a translation management application that our communtiy can use to generate and manage translations for Vanilla and all of the plugins and applications created with it.
  • Open-source the Addons site - We are going to be moving our addon site to GitHub and allowing the community to submit changes & fixes.
  • Email Notifications - We want to add email notifications & preferences to conversations, mentions, discussions, comments, activities, etc.
  • Documentation - Complete the platform documentation.
  • Requirements Checker - Need to add a page to the beginning of the installer that checks to be sure that the system meets the requirements for V2.
